March Beauty Buys

With Spring on its way my focus is on fresh, glowing skin, radiating good health and using make up that instead of covering my flaws, rather reveals the best version of myself. I hope you'll enjoy them!



1.Body Shop's higlighter/ blush 02 is a shimmery peachy pink with golden glitter (good for all skin tones),that you can build up in layers. I like the honey fragrance and how easy it is to apply and blend, the texture is so creamy and silky soft to touch that it blends easily and you can get either sheer or more opaque color payoff. It has no streakiness and looks very natural on the skin. It is perfect for summer makeup and will be a very nice addition to your collection.

2. This was a pretty good sized sample that came with another product from the Shiseido brand that I bought and I am loving it. After washing my face, day and night, I use this product on my skin that afterwards feels soft, dewy, and plump without any greasy feel at all. My skin looks and feels hydrated and supple with a very nice refreshing feeling.


3. Chanel Olga (422) Rouge Coco Lipstick is described as a "bright pink." It's a muted, light-medium pink with subtle warm undertones and barely-there golden shimmer and it'll be my spring staple for sure. It embodies sensuality, joy and radiance besides the fact that it leaves the lips with a supple, comfortable veil of hydration which deeply nourishes and plumps them.

Tuna Fish & Peppers Cake

This spectacularly delicious tuna cake is moist, bursting with flavour and perfect for the upcoming sunny bright spring days, when family gets together on the weekends for lazy and comforting meals and amused socilaization. It has a wonderful soft texture and a tasty savory  combination of flavours besides the fact that it is super easy to make, healthy and very inexpensive using simple pantry items.

Ingredients:
  • 3 cans of tuna
  • 1 tomato
  • 1 clove garlic
  • 1 shallot
  • red , yellow, orange peppers 
  • 3 eggs
  • 2 flour mugs  
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1/2 cup olive oil
  • qs salt

  
In a frying pan, bring to heat the extra virgin olive oil, minced garlic, chopped onion letting it golden  slightly. Add the tomatoes and the chopped peppers and saute for a few minutes. Ad the  duly drained tuna oil and let cook for 5 minutes. Reserve. In the meanwhile, break the eggs into a bowl and beat. When the eggs are fluffy and bulky add the milk and oil and beat again. Add the flour and baking powder and beat until everything is well blended. Season the dough with salt. Mix well with a spoon. Add the tuna stew. Wrap it well. Place the dough in a mold, greased with butter and dusted with flour.  Bake in preheated oven 180 years and cook for about 30-40 minutes. After it is baked, remove it.




Ingredientes:
  • 3 latas de atum
  • 1 tomate
  • 1 dente de alho
  • 1 chalota
  • pimentos vermelho, amarelo, laranja
  • 3 ovos
  • 2 canecas de farinha 
  • 1 colher de sopa de fermento em pó
  • 1 chávena de leite
  • 1/2 chávena de azeite
  • Sal q.b.
  Numa frigideira, leve ao lume o azeite, os alhos picados, a cebola picada deixando aquecer ligeiramente. Junte o tomate e os pimentos cortados e salteie durante alguns minutos.Adicione o atum devidamente escorrido do óleo e deixe apurar durante 5 minutos. Reserve. Entretanto, parta os ovos para uma tigela e bata.Quando os ovos estiverem fofos e volumosos junte o leite e o azeite e bata de novo. Junte a farinha e o fermento e bata até que tudo fique bem misturado. Tempere a massa com sal. Misture bem com uma colher. Adicione o refogado do atum. Envolva tudo muito bem. Coloque a massa numa forma, previamente untada com manteiga e polvilhada com farinha. Alise. Leve ao forno pré-aquecido anos 180º e deixe cozer cerca de 30-40 minutos. Depois da bôla cozida, retire-a.
